Door County Fishing June 1st - June 5th

bigbiteadventures

Salmon: Salmon fishing in Door County is just firing up! We have been seeing some nice King Salmon, Coho Salmon and Rainbow Trout. Water temperatures are warmer than usual for this time of year which should make for a good upcoming fishing season in Door County! Fish are starting to show up in southern Door County near Sturgeon Bay and will continue their migration north to Bailey's Harbor where BigBite Adventures is located. Walleye: Walleye fishing in Door County has been very tough with the later than normal spring and warmer water temperatures than normal. This week we did see a few more walleye's mixed in with our bass trips which is a really good sign! Walleye's should start moving into shallower water very soon. Walleye fishing has been tough on the lower bay of Green Bay due to the healthy population of Alewife's. Walleye fishing will get better as we move into July and August as our water temperatures warm up, and our Alewife population thins out. Our best Walleye dates are August, September and October!


Smallmouth: Smallmouth fishing in Door County has been a little tougher this week due to the fact the fish are spawning. We are still seeing a few groups of pre-spawn fish around but will all most likely be spawning by the end of the week. The bass bite will get much more predictable in August and moving into the fall as fish will start schooling up on more summer spots as the water warms up!
